Transaction ec0ccd267bf4a3a72e30af020559973723af412268a82e20ba23278a1c540468
1 Input
1 Output
-
ec0ccd267bf4a3a72e30af020559973723af412268a82e20ba23278a1c540468:0
- value
- 59555
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86e25d6e70ebe33822a708aeb21386aa5c82caea OP_EQUAL
- address
- 3DzDeMz9MBubeuYEnW9yL81cZR3978XrLY